Is the following statement true or false? Genetic mutations are always harmful.

1) True
2) False

The statement that genetic mutations are always harmful is false. While it is true that many mutations can be detrimental, leading to genetic disorders or cancer, this is not always the case. In fact, mutations can be beneficial, harmful, or even neutral with no effect on the organism.

An example of a beneficial mutation is the one that conferred resistance to insecticides in mosquitoes, improving their survival chances. On the other hand, a well-known example of a harmful mutation is the one that causes sickle-cell disease, a serious genetic disorder. It is important to understand that exposure to mutagens, such as cigarette smoke, can damage DNA and cause mutations that lead to cancer.

Moreover, mutations are not always caused by exposure to toxic substances; they can also occur naturally during DNA replication. Furthermore, some mutations can indeed result in changes to the length of chromosomes, making them either longer or shorter.
